The Great Pigsby Megapays is a lot of fun to play. Just like the lively jazz soundtrack it chunters along at quite a pace with plenty of events triggering on the reels. It helps that it’s a Megaways game of course so the reel-row ratio is always changing and wins seemed to trigger every 5 or 6 spins.
After a few plays it becomes clear you want the Wild to drop as much as possible. Not just to complete more lines but also to add to the piggy bank at the top of the reels. A number of Wilds equivalent to its multiplier value are added to the bank. The more you add, the fatter the pig gets, until it bursts and releases a feature.

So, you won’t know for sure what’s coming. But equally, that’s part of the fun – and experience shows that the more you collect, and the bigger the pig, the more likely the free spins are to trigger.
The first feature is a simple Re-Spins where 3 to 9 extra top value Pigsbys are added to the reels before the spin. You can see how this brought up a 72x win in our session in the shot below. Pigsby toasting the payout from all over the reels.
Pigsby Re-Spins with a 72x WinThe second feature is Wild Reels where your piggy bank turns between 2 and 5 reels fully wild for a re-spin.
And the third feature is Free Spins. This proved the best and most generous one in our session, starting with 10 spins but progressing to 16 thanks to three extra scatters that landed during the round adding 2 more spins each. Every new scatter also turned one low pay symbol into a premium. This is displayed on a board at the top of the reels. You can see here how 10, Jack and Queen became a Ms Pigsby, Cigar and Brandy Glasses respectively. The total win was 27.5x from this round but of course, with better upgrades and more spins added, this could progress much, much higher.

Whatever your bet, you are eligible, though higher stakes give you more chance of triggering the JPs apparently.
One way to watch if the feature is about to unlock is to keep watching the letters in the word ‘Megapays’ in the logo. Some turn pink on every spin. When all are pink, the feature starts.
The game has two stages – first, your Megapays™ symbol is chosen from the low payers. This is revealed in one spin, center screen. Next, a series of spins take place. For each one, if a Megapays™ symbol lands, then it is collected in the meter under the reels. If no Megapays™ symbol lands, then the round ends. You must have AT LEAST FOUR Megapays™ symbols in the meter when the round ends to hook one of the JPs as follows:
- Mini Jackpot (from £100) – 4 to 7 symbols in meter
- Midi Jackpot (from £1,500) – 8 to 11 symbols in meter
- Major Jackpot (from £20,000) – 12 to 14 symbols in meter
- Mega Jackpot (from £300,000) – 15+ symbols in meter
NOTE: There is no guarantee of winning a prize – you may land less than 4 symbols!
